What is Enterprise Insurance?
Corporate insurance is a broad term covering multiple types of policies that protect entrepreneurs, decision-makers, and employees from legal claims.
It includes coverage for claims, infrastructure safety, staff insurance, and more.
Common Types of Corporate Insurance in Dayton OH:
- Business Liability Coverage – Protects against accusations of customer injuries, asset loss, or settlement costs.
- Commercial Property Insurance – Covers tangible resources like storefronts, products, and machinery from environmental hazards, vandalism, or structural damages.
- Comprehensive Business Insurance – A bundled policy combining core coverage and property insurance at a affordable rate.
- Workers’ Compensation Insurance – Covers medical expenses and salary reimbursement for team members injured on the job.
- Malpractice Coverage – Protects against claims of mistakes or errors in client interactions.
- Business Vehicle Coverage – Covers transportation assets used for business operations.
- IT Risk Management – Protects against information leaks, security intrusions, and ransomware attacks.
How Much Does commercial landlord insurance in Dayton OH Cost?
The cost of corporate insurance varies based on factors such as:
- Sector – Fields with high accident rates (construction, freight) pay more than low-liability industries (finance, retail).
- Business Address – Regional policies, urban vs rural locations, and weather risks can affect pricing.
- Workforce Size – Increased income and larger workforce mean expanded liability.
- Maximum Payouts – Policies with extended coverage cost more but provide better safeguards.

Steps to Selecting the Ideal Insurance Plan
- Evaluate Business Liabilities – Identify frequent exposures in your sector and location.
- Review Insurance Carriers – Get varied price estimates from top-rated insurers.
- Clarify Insurance Details – Ensure you are aware of coverage limits, non-covered scenarios, and deductibles.
- Optimize Your Coverage – Business Owners Policies (BOPs) can offer better value compared to purchasing standalone plans.
- Work with an Agent – A local insurance agent can provide industry-specific advice to match your operational risks.
